Warren Greatrex and Cole Harden in pursuit of World domination

racing

Last year's winner Cole Harden features among 48 entries for the World Hurdle at the Cheltenham Festival.

Should Warren Greatrex's star bid to retain his crown on March 17, he could renew rivalry with others from last year's race.

Among those are the Paul Nicholls-trained runner-up Saphir Du Rheu, Rebecca Curtis' At Fishers Cross (fourth), Nicky Henderson's Whisper (fifth) and the sixth home Un Temps Pour Tout from David Pipe's stable.

Jonjo O'Neill has given the 2014 winner More Of That an entry, although both of his starts this season have been in novice chases.

Annie Power, runner-up two years ago, is one of six possibles from Willie Mullins' stable, though she has an alternative target in the OLBG Mares' Hurdle.

Briar Hill, Nichols Canyon, Renneti, Simenon and Vroum Vroum Mag make up the County Carlow trainer's team.

Colin Tizzard's Thistlecrack has leapt to the head of the ante-post betting thanks to victories in the Long Distance and Long Walk Hurdles.

Camping Ground burst on to the scene with an 11-length victory in the Relkeel Hurdle at Cheltenham on New Year's Day.

His trainer Robert Walford firstly intends to run the French import in the galliardhomes.com Cleeve Hurdle back at Cheltenham on January 30.

"Camping Ground has been very good since his win on New Year's Day and is in great form," said the Dorset handler.

"All being well, he will now go for the Cleeve Hurdle at Cheltenham at the end of the month and then head on to the Festival.

"Leighton Aspell rang me after he won the Relkeel and said we should also enter him in the Champion Hurdle - he knows pretty well what he is on about so we did.

"If it came up heavy, he could maybe go for the Champion Hurdle but in my mind he is really a stayer.

"Camping Ground hasn't actually won over three miles yet but was going away on heavy ground when he won the Relkeel, so I don't see the step up in trip being a problem.

"I would be surprised if he didn't stay three miles. Better ground should not be a problem as he has won on good ground on the Flat."

Others in the mix include Prince Of Scars, Alpha Des Obeaux, Martello Tower, Bobs Worth and Silviniaco Conti.
